色哟哟视频在线观看-色哟哟视频在线-色哟哟欧美15最新在线-色哟哟免费在线观看-国产l精品国产亚洲区在线观看-国产l精品国产亚洲区久久

0
  • 聊天消息
  • 系統消息
  • 評論與回復
登錄后你可以
  • 下載海量資料
  • 學習在線課程
  • 觀看技術視頻
  • 寫文章/發帖/加入社區
會員中心
創作中心

完善資料讓更多小伙伴認識你,還能領取20積分哦,立即完善>

3天內不再提示

降低布線延遲的另一流程

電子工程師 ? 來源:未知 ? 作者:李倩 ? 2018-11-07 11:11 ? 次閱讀

布線延遲過大除了擁塞導致之外,還可能是其他因素。下圖顯示了降低布線延遲的另一流程(因其他因素導致布線延遲過大的處理流程)。

圖片來源: page 7, ug1292

首先,通過report_desigan_analysis分析路徑特征。有時還需要結合report_utilization和report_failfast兩個命令。

第1步:分析路徑的Hold Fix Detour是否大于0ps?

HoldFix Detour是工具為了修復保持時間違例而產生的繞線(該數值在design analysis報告中顯示,如果沒有顯示,可在報告標題欄內點擊右鍵,選擇HoldFix Detour)。如果該數值大于0,就有可能造成建立時間違例。這時其實應關注的是該路徑對應的保持時間報告,診斷為什么工具會通過繞線修復保持時間違例。

第2步:違例路徑的各個邏輯單元是否存在位置約束?

通常,設計中不可避免地會有一些物理約束,如管腳分配。除此之外,還可能會有其他位置約束,如通過create_macro或Pblock創建的位置約束。如果設計發生改變,就需要關注這些位置約束是否仍然合理,尤其是那些穿越多個Pblock的路徑。

第3步:違例路徑是否穿越SLR?

如果目標芯片為多die芯片,那么在設計初期就要考慮到以下幾個因素,以改善設計性能。

在設計的關鍵層次邊界上以及跨die路徑上插入流水寄存器,尤其是跨die路徑,這些寄存器是必需的;

檢查每個SLR的資源利用率是否合理,這可通過report_failfast –by_slr實現。-by_slr選項只能在place_design或route_design生成的dcp中使用,這也不難理解,畢竟在布局階段工具才會把設計單元向相應的SLR內放置;

每個die的設計可以看作一個頂層,因此,要對每個頂層指定一個die,以確保相應的設計單元被正確放置在目標die內。這可通過屬性USER_SLR_ASSIGNMENT實現(Vivado 2018.2開始支持);

如果上述屬性未能正確工作,可直接畫Pblock進行約束;

在布局或布線之后如果仍有時序違例,可嘗試使用phys_opt_design -slr_crossing_opt。

第4步:唯一控制集百分比是否大于7.5%?

唯一控制集個數可通過report_failfast查看。如果控制集百分比超過7.5%,可通過如下方法降低控制集。

關注MAX_FANOUT屬性:

移除時鐘使能、置位或復位信號的MAX_FANOUT屬性。這是因為該屬性會復制寄存器以降低扇出,但同時也增加了控制集;

在Synthesis階段:

-提高–control_set_opt_threshold的數值,可使工具將更多同步控制信號搬移到數據路徑,從而降低控制集;

-也可采用Block Level Synthesis技術,對指定模塊設置該數值;

在opt_design階段:

-control_set_merge

-merge_equivalent_drivers

這兩個選項可幫助降低控制集。但這兩個選項不能與-directive同時使用,所以如果是工程模式下,可將其放置在Hook文件中(Tcl.pre或Tcl.post)。非工程模式下,可在執行完-directive之后,再次執行這兩個選項;

關注低扇出信號:

對于低扇出的控制信號(同步使能、同步置位/同步復位),可對其連接的寄存器設置CONTROL_SET_REMAP屬性,將控制信號搬移到數據路徑上,從而降低控制集。

第5步:嘗試其他實現策略

Vivado提供了多種實現策略。因此,嘗試不同實現策略是達到時序收斂的一個手段。

嘗試多種place_design和phys_opt_design,這可通過設置不同的-directive實現;

嘗試使用過約束(過約最大0.5ns),這可通過設置Clock Uncertainty實現。需要用到set_clock_uncertainty;

對關鍵時鐘域下的路徑設置更高的優先級,使工具對其優先布局布線,這可通過命令group_path實現;

嘗試使用增量布局布線,繼承之前好的布局布線結果,并縮短編譯時間。

聲明:本文內容及配圖由入駐作者撰寫或者入駐合作網站授權轉載。文章觀點僅代表作者本人,不代表電子發燒友網立場。文章及其配圖僅供工程師學習之用,如有內容侵權或者其他違規問題,請聯系本站處理。 舉報投訴
  • 寄存器
    +關注

    關注

    31

    文章

    5336

    瀏覽量

    120239
  • 布線
    +關注

    關注

    9

    文章

    771

    瀏覽量

    84324

原文標題:深度解析ug1292(7)

文章出處:【微信號:Lauren_FPGA,微信公眾號:FPGA技術驛站】歡迎添加關注!文章轉載請注明出處。

收藏 人收藏

    評論

    相關推薦

    IC設計流程簡介

    是SetupTime 和 HoldTime),與激勵無關。在深亞微米工藝中,因為電路連線延遲大于單元延遲,通常預布局布線反復較多,要多次調整布局方案,對布局布線有指導意義。
    發表于 12-19 16:20

    用PROTEL99SE布線的基本流程

    用PROTEL99SE布線的基本流程
    發表于 08-20 19:42

    PROTEL99SE布線的基本流程

    PROTEL99SE布線的基本流程
    發表于 08-20 20:38

    用PROTEL99SE布線的基本流程

    用PROTEL99SE布線的基本流程
    發表于 03-17 22:41

    protel布線基本流程

    protel布線基本流程PCB打樣找華強 http://www.hqpcb.com 樣板2天出貨
    發表于 04-05 10:09

    protel布線基本流程

    protel布線基本流程PCB打樣找華強 http://www.hqpcb.com 樣板2天出貨
    發表于 04-05 10:11

    怎么降低延遲

    你好。我是PC游戲玩家,我想調整我的英特爾i219-v網卡驅動程序,因為我可以獲得更低的延遲..有些設置我可以改變以降低延遲?以上來自于谷歌翻譯以下為原文Hi. I am a PC
    發表于 10-29 14:21

    用PROTEL99SE布線的基本流程

    用PROTEL99SE布線的基本流程
    發表于 03-12 01:13 ?0次下載

    Protel 布線流程

    Protel 布線流程
    發表于 05-28 01:18 ?0次下載

    用PROTEL99SE布線的基本流程

    用PROTEL99SE 布線的基本流程  01 得到正確的原理圖和網絡表手工更改網絡表將些元件的固定用腳等原理圖上沒有的
    發表于 01-18 13:18 ?6778次閱讀

    用PROTEL99SE布線的基本流程

    用PROTEL99SE布線的基本流程
    發表于 12-25 10:43 ?0次下載

    pcb布線心得(流程詳解、元件布局布線與EMC)

    pcb布線技巧,輕松搞定布線、布局,主要包括:、元件布局基本規則;二、元件布線規則;為增加系統的抗電磁干擾能力采取措施;3、降低噪聲與電磁
    發表于 11-03 17:02 ?4019次閱讀

    使用PROTEL99SE布線的基本流程詳細說明

    本文檔的主要內容詳細介紹的是使用PROTEL99SE布線的基本流程詳細說明。
    發表于 10-11 15:09 ?0次下載
    使用PROTEL99SE<b class='flag-5'>布線</b>的基本<b class='flag-5'>流程</b>詳細說明

    PCB電路設計的基本流程以及布線技巧解析

    般PCB基本設計流程如下:前期準備-》PCB結構設計-》PCB布局-》布線-》布線優化和絲印-》網絡和DRC檢查和結構檢查-》制版。
    發表于 12-06 15:16 ?2601次閱讀

    Vivado之實現布局布線流程介紹

    、前言 本文將介紹Vivado進行綜合,以及布局布線的內部流程,熟悉該流程后結合Settings中對應的配置選項,對于時序收斂調試將更具有針對性。 二、Implementation(
    的頭像 發表于 12-06 09:08 ?306次閱讀
    Vivado之實現布局<b class='flag-5'>布線</b><b class='flag-5'>流程</b>介紹
    主站蜘蛛池模板: 精品亚洲大全| 丰满少妇69激懒啪啪无码| 亚洲色爽视频在线观看| 我把寡妇日出水好爽| 日本漫画无彩翼漫画| 人C交ZZZ0OOZZZ000| 嗯啊不要老师| 美女穿丝袜被狂躁动态图| 欧美成人免费一区二区三区不卡 | 日本三级黄色大片| 2020亚洲色噜噜狠狠网站| 国产色精品VR一区二区| 91免费网站在线看入口黄| 三级叫床震大尺度视频| 日本老妇一级特黄aa大片| 青青青青青青草| 日韩做A爰片久久毛片A片毛茸茸| 欧洲老妇人bb| 肉动漫无码无删减在线观看| 三级在线观看网站| 无套内射纹身女视频| 无码日韩人妻精品久久蜜桃免费| 偷尝禁果H1V1幸运的山熊| 午夜看片a福利在线观看| 亚洲国产cao| 伊人久久免费| 97视频免费在线观看| qvod欧美电影| 国产福利一区二区精品| 国产真实夫妇交换视频| 久久99re7在线视频精品| 久久亚洲精品中文字幕| 达达兔欧美午夜国产亚洲| 亚洲中文字幕永久在线全国| 亚洲国产日韩欧美在线a乱码| 欧洲电影巜肉欲丛林| 三八成人网| 亚洲精品视频免费| 5G年龄确认我已满18免费| yellow在线观看免费高清的日本| 国产成人精品视频频|